Credit Balance
What is a credit balance?
Credits serve as virtual currency within the app. Each subscription purchase and renewal grants a fixed number of credits. Credits facilitate calls and messages. The credit balance is visible on the Home Screen or Keypad screen’s bottom bar.
How do I get more credits?
From the app’s home screen, navigate to the credits section and choose the credits package that suits your needs. Upon selection, the purchased credits will be credited to your account. Please note that utilization of credits is based upon the existence of an active subscription.
What happens if the subscription expires?
Your subscription is the basis on which the app operates. When it expires, certain functions will be disabled. Most importantly, you will not be able to call and receive calls, send and receive messages. When your subscription expires, you will no longer be able to:
- Make and receive calls;
- Send and receive messages;
- Buy credits;
- Buy numbers.
Some functions, however, will still be available. With your subscription expired, you still can:
- Renew subscription;
- Manage contacts;
- View history;
- Manage settings;
- Manage subscriptions.
Please note that the options that are allowed after the subscription has expired are subject to change.

Managing Numbers
How to buy a number?
Open the Home Screen screen. Tap Get Number! button at the bottom of the screen. From the appeared list, select a country where you want to buy a local number. Select any number out of the list of available numbers and confirm your choice on the alert.
Please be advised that the availability of the numbers is subject to their availability in the selected region and country. In the event that no number is available in the selected region, the user will be presented with a list of phone numbers from the same country but a different region.
How many numbers can I buy?
With the Second Number app, you can buy two numbers. Please note that you need to purchase a separate subscription for each number. Therefore, if you wish to use 2 numbers, you need to maintain 2 subscriptions within the app.
How to switch between numbers?
If you have bought two numbers within the app, you may switch between them. To do this:
- On the Home Screen screen, tick a number you want to use;
- On other screens, tap on the phone number at the top of the screen and select a number in the menu that appears.
How to delete a number?
In order to delete a number:
- Go to the Home Screen screen;
- Swipe the number to the left;
- Tap Delete in the menu that appears.
Please note that by deleting your number, you will also lose its call and message history.
Making Calls
Which countries can I call to?
The app supports international calls (and messages), which means that you are able to call/send messages anywhere you want. However, the cost of calls varies depending on the country the number belongs to and on the country you call to. See “How much do calls cost?” for more information.
How to start a call?
There are two ways you can call somebody:
- If you don’t have the necessary number in your contacts — use the Keypad. It works just like the usual iPhone keypad;
- If you have the number in your contact list:
- Go to the Contacts tab;
- Open the necessary contact;
- Tap on the phone icon to make a call.
Note that anybody can also call you at the number that you get within the application.
How to view call history?
All your call history can be viewed on the Recents tab. You can delete entries from the call history by swiping them to the left.
How much do calls cost?
All calls cost a number of Credits. To find out how many Credits your call will cost, do the following:
- Open the Home Screen screen;
- Choose Tariffs;
- Select the country from which you are calling (note that this country corresponds to the country of your number, not the actual country you are in at the moment);
- Select the country you want to call to.
All the relevant costs will appear below.
Voicemail
How to forward calls to voicemail?
Please note that you will receive voicemails in the following situations when you have enabled it:
- When you reject the call.
- When you do not answer the call.
- When your internet is turned off and you are not able to get the notification of the app.
To enable voicemail
- Open the Home Screen screen;
- Turn on the switch for the “Forward Calls to Voicemail”;
- Tap Default if you want to set the standard app greeting. Or choose Custom to record the greeting yourself.
All the voicemails which you receive will also be visible in the same screen.
